Release Date:04/29/2014;Notes:Vinyl LP pressing. 2014 collaboration. Techno and 2-Step producer Kalbata did a string of high profile remixes for artists such as Fat Freddy's Drop, Spank Rock, the Count & Sinden and Roll Deep, collaborated with Warrior Queen and is also the man behind reissue labels Fortuna and Spring Hill Records. Mixmonster (Uri Wertheim) is the man behind funk band the Apples as well as a member of cut-n-paste duo Radio trip. Ariel and Uri went into their home studio ago in Tel Aviv, Israel with the purpose of recording a 100% analogue Dub album in the spirit of the late King Tubby and the early Dancehall era of the late 70's and early 80's. a 16-track tape machine and an old analogue mixing desk were their main instruments, with musicians playing live all throughout the album.;Track List:1. Intro;2. Inna Skateland Feat. Puddy Roots;3. Prisoner in Love Feat. Little John;4. Congo Beat the Drum Feat. Major Mackerel;5. Same Thing Every Day Feat. Mutabaruka;6. Marshall Bread;7. Trouble in the Dance Feat. Trinity Jah Thomas;8. Aim Feat. Tullo T;9. Out a Road Feat. Echo Minott;10. Voice Make a Joyful Noise Feat. Prince Jazzbo;11. Prisoner in Love (CRB Version)
